Determine the Ideal Screen Size
One of the first decisions to make when buying a new TV is its screen size. The size should complement the space you’ll place the TV while offering a comfortable viewing experience. For a small bedroom, a 32- to 43-inch screen might suffice. For a larger living room, consider a 55-inch or even a 75-inch model.
To calculate the optimal size, a general rule of thumb is to measure the distance between your seating area and the TV. Multiply this distance (in inches) by 0.84 to find the perfect screen size.
Understand Resolution Options
Resolution impacts the clarity of the picture. Common resolutions include:
- HD (720p): Ideal for smaller screens and basic needs.
- Full HD (1080p): A standard choice for most TVs.
- 4K Ultra HD: Offers four times the resolution of Full HD and is perfect for larger screens and modern streaming content.
- 8K Ultra HD: Cutting-edge resolution for those wanting the absolute best, though content availability is currently limited.
Think About Smart Features
Most modern TVs come with smart features, such as built-in apps for streaming services like Netflix, Hulu, and Disney+. Some even support voice assistants like Alexa or Google Assistant. If you’re a fan of streaming or smart home integration, opt for a TV with robust smart functionality.
Panel Technology Matters
The type of panel technology used in your TV will impact the image quality and viewing experience. Here are the main options:
- LED: Affordable and widely available, ideal for most homes.
- OLED: Provides superior contrast and richer blacks, perfect for movie lovers.
- QLED: Delivers vibrant colors and works well in bright rooms.
Think About Audio Quality
While most TVs focus on picture quality, audio often gets overlooked. If sound matters to you, look for TVs with enhanced sound technologies like Dolby Atmos. Alternatively, you can invest in a soundbar or a home theater system to elevate your audio experience.

Set a Budget
TV prices can range from a few hundred to several thousand dollars. Be clear about your budget and look for features that offer the best value. Keep an eye on sales or bundles that may include accessories like wall mounts or streaming devices.
